Tirzepatide is an injectable medication that functions as a dual glucose-dependent insulinotropic polypeptide (GIP) and gl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ist. The conversion between milligrams (mg) and units is dependent on the concentration of the tirzepatide solution being used. Pharmacies and manufacturers may offer tirzepatide in various concentrations, commonly found in pre-filled pens or vials. For a 5mg dose, it's essential to know the specific concentration to accurately administer the medication.
One frequently encountered concentration for tirzepatide is 5 mg/mL. In this scenario, a 5mg dose would equate to 1 mL of solutionGetting Started, Dosing & Prescribing | Mounjaro® (tirzepatide). However, insulin syringes, commonly used for injectable medications like tirzepatide, are often marked in unitsHow Many Units Is 2.5 mg of Tirzepatide?. A standard insulin syringe has a capacity of 1 mL and is typically marked with 100 units. Therefore, if the concentration is 5 mg/mL, a 5mg dose would correspond to 1 mL, which translates to 100 unitsTIRZEPATIDE | The Aspen Clinic.

Further adjustments may be made based on individual response and tolerance, potentially moving to 7.5 mg, 10 mg, 12.5 mg, or a maximum dose of 15 mg weekly. This titration strategy aims to maximize therapeutic benefits while minimizing gastrointestinal side effects, which are common with GLP-1 receptor agonists.
